探索前端新境界:yaml-loader for Webpack,数据管理的新篇章

探索前端新境界:yaml-loader for Webpack,数据管理的新篇章

在前端开发的浩瀚星海中,高效地管理配置与数据文件始终是开发者追求的目标之一。今天,我们带来一款旨在优化Webpack环境下的YAML文件处理工具——yaml-loader。本文将详细介绍这一神器,展示它如何简化你的工作流程,并让配置导入变得轻而易举。

项目介绍

yaml-loader是一款为Webpack量身打造的加载器,其核心功能在于无缝地将YAML格式的文件转换成JavaScript对象,直接供你的应用导入和使用。这意味着你可以利用YAML的清晰结构来维护配置文件,然后在JavaScript世界里自如地操作这些数据,无需繁琐的手动转换步骤。

技术剖析

基于强大的yaml解析库,yaml-loader能够高效且准确地读取YAML文件。它内建支持Webpack环境,只需简单的配置,即可实现YAML到JS对象的直接映射。不仅如此,它还扩展了多种高级选项,如asJSON用于输出JSON字符串,适合需要JSON格式数据的场景;asStream则为处理多文档YAML文件提供了便利,非常适合大规模数据管理。

应用场景

想象一下,在复杂的前端项目中,通过.yaml文件组织配置,如路由设置、国际化消息或API端点信息。yaml-loader让这一切转化过程自动化,极大提升开发效率。无论是单页应用中的静态配置导入,还是大型系统中的动态配置管理,yaml-loader都能游刃有余。通过搭配Webpack的灵活性,还能针对不同类型的YAML文件采用不同的处理策略,比如使用查询参数区分是否以流的形式解析,这为复杂的应用逻辑带来了更高的定制性。

项目特点

  • 直观简洁:利用YAML语法的可读性,提升配置文件的维护体验。
  • 无缝集成:与Webpack完美融合,轻松配置,即刻启用。
  • 高度灵活:提供asJSONasStream等选项,适应各种数据处理需求。
  • 智能导出:通过namespace选项,可以精准抽取YAML文件中的特定部分,提高代码的整洁度。
  • 广泛兼容:适用于不同的Webpack版本,降低学习成本,确保项目稳定性。

结语

yaml-loader不仅仅是一个加载器,它是连接Webpack生态与YAML世界的桥梁。如果你正寻找一个提升项目配置管理质量的解决方案,或者希望在前端项目中引入更为结构化的数据管理方式,那么yaml-loader绝对值得尝试。通过它,让我们共同迈入更高效、更规范的前端开发之旅。立刻行动起来,用yaml-loader简化你的项目配置和数据导入流程吧!


以上就是对yaml-loader项目的全面解读,期望它能成为你项目中不可或缺的一员,开启便捷的数据管理和配置新篇章。

  • 18
    点赞
  • 19
    收藏
    觉得还不错? 一键收藏
  • 打赏
    打赏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

宋海翌Daley

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值